Modernity and Beyond is a foundational study of modern and contemporary art in Southeast Asia, edited by the region's leading art historian, T. K. Sabapathy. The volume examines how artists in Singapore,… Malaysia, Indonesia, Thailand, and the Philippines engaged with modernism, nationalism, decolonisation, and rapid social change from the late nineteenth century through to the late twentieth century. The essays explore painting, sculpture, installation, and new media, placing individual artists within broader cultural and political movements. Richly illustrated with works from major regional collections, the book remains one of the most influential surveys of Southeast Asian modernism and a key reference for scholars, curators, and collectors.

Paperback. Condition: New. T.K. Sabapathy has been writing on the art of Southeast Asia for over four decades (1973-2015), as a critic, curator and art historian. This collection of his work, representing the scope and depth of Sabapathy's output, and highlighting his most important and influential writings, is also a survey of…the vast changes in the landscape of art in the region over the period.A historian and educator, penetrating critic and ardent advocate, Sabapathy's early scholarly engagements were marked by clear commitments to the art historiography of the Hindu-Buddhist traditions of Southeast Asia. He later emerged as an eloquent proponent of modern and contemporary Southeast Asian art. His art historical methods, critical documentation, deep dialogue with artists and detailed explication of their works have helped define Singapore and Malaysian art. His extensive studies of Southeast Asian art and artists have helped set the course of art discourse in the region.This publication provides an opportunity for more focused (re)reading, review and renewed consideration of T.K. Sabapathy's rich body of work, to further fuel modern and contemporary art writing, research and exhibition-making.

Very good used condition with slight kink to the page margin and mild scuffing -- This book interrogates the relationship between different kinds of modern art and different kinds of cultural contexts in Asian and Pacific countries. The thirteen essays examines how the modern is formed by artist…s in relation to other traditions and practices (Western or folk), the audience and modern art institutions, and the burgeoning conceptions of the national as deployed by the post-colonial state. The methodologies applied are broad, from anthropology and art history to cultural studies, and the perspectives include those of academics, curators, and new media theorists. In the Eye of the Beholder contributes a diverse understanding of where modern and contemporary Asian art is now situated.

Architectural photography is where Se found his niche and in Seeing Borobudur he turns his expert eye on the world's largest Buddhist monument in Central Java, Indonesia. Dating back to the 9th century, the UNESCO World Heritage site features thousands of stunning relief panels and hundreds…of statues set within incredible temple architecture. This book offers a unique perspective on these treasures, taking readers on an in-depth exploration of the temple and the different religious stories, myths and depictions of everyday life found in the panels, which are generally considered to be some of the most exquisite of the ancient Buddhist world. Paperback. Condition: new. Paperback. Who spoke of the modern? When was the modern written? How was it written? How was it received? This collection features texts spanning the late 19th to late 20th centuries, selected by a group of scholars as responses to questions such as these. They have been written by artists, critics, hi…storians and curators in several languages, many of which are never before translated into the English language. Years in the making, this publication is the first to represent such breadth and depth of art writing in the region of Southeast Asia, and will be a valuable resource to students, teachers and scholars of Southeast Asian studies.
